Highways in Bulgaria

This list of motorways in Bulgaria provides an overview of the motorway network in Bulgaria. The current total length of highways (Bulgarian: Автомагистрали; singular Автомагистрала ) is 632 km. In addition, there are 139 kilometers of motorway under construction. The planned motorway network, which is composed of six compounds, should be about 1188 km long.

Toll

For the entire motorway network tolls are levied in the form of a vignette in Bulgaria. The cost of an annual vignette currently amount to (2013 ) 67 leva for the month Vignette 25 leva and 10 leva for the week vignette. The statutory speed limit is 140 km / h

History

1944 there was in Bulgaria a single paved highway, she joined the capital Sofia with the second largest city of Plovdiv. In 2008, there were approximately 476 km motorways in Bulgaria. Bulgaria was in 2008, along with Poland and Romania among the EU countries, which had no one ready built highway. 2011, the complete Awtomagistrala " Lyulin " was completed with a length of 19 kilometers and opened. 2013 was also the complete Awtomagistrala " Trakija " completed.

Future

By 2015, the highways to the Turkish and Greek border and the ring road should be completed around Sofia. Overall, the proposed highway route amounts to approximately 1200 kilometers. The cost is estimated at 3.3 billion euros. The majority of costs ( 80%) will be provided by the European Union under the Operational Programme Transport available, the remaining 20 % will be provided from the state budget. According to the latest plans, the motorway " Mariza " will be ready in several stages until April 2014.
